21x14 image printed on 27x20 Fine Art Rag Paper with 3" (76mm) white border. Our Fine Art Prints are printed on 300gsm 100% acid free, PH neutral paper with archival properties. This printing method is used by museums and art collections to exhibit photographs and art reproductions.

Our fine art prints are high-quality prints made using a paper called Photo Rag. This 100% cotton rag fibre paper is known for its exceptional image sharpness, rich colors, and high level of detail, making it a popular choice for professional photographers and artists. Photo rag paper is our clear recommendation for a fine art paper print. As the sun dips below the horizon, the Bahai House of Worship in New Delhi, India transforms into a breathtaking spectacle. The Lotus Temple, also known as the Mother Temple of the Indian subcontinent, is bathed in a warm golden light as twilight descends. The intricate marble petals of this iconic building seem to glow from within, reflecting off the surrounding water and creating a sense of serenity. This stunning photograph captures the essence of this sacred place, where people from all faiths gather to worship and seek spiritual guidance. The Bahai faith emphasizes unity and harmony among all religions, making it an inclusive and welcoming space for visitors from around the world. As night falls, the temple's modern architecture takes on an otherworldly quality, its lotus shape seeming to rise up out of the darkness like a beacon of hope.
